Subject: Memtrace cut-over complete

Team,

Cut-over to Memtrace v2 for GPU memory profiling finished last night. Old v1 agents are disabled; any tickets referencing v1 dashboards should be closed as resolved-by-migration. Sampling overhead is now under 2% and allocation traces include kernel names. Known gap: profiles older than 30 days were not migrated. Point customers at the v2 docs for setup questions. For reference when troubleshooting, the agent now runs with the following configuration.

settings of bagaf-bawip:
[aldax]
port = 5000
region = south-4
host = aldax.brasklabs.corp
team = brivan
timeout_ms = 2000
retries = 2

# Break-Glass: CompactKite Log Compaction

Hey reviewer — if compaction on the Ferrow message queue wedges and on-call can't reach the admin plane, break-glass applies. Grab the emergency operator role, pause compaction on the stuck partition, and file an incident note within an hour. Unsealing the emergency credential bundle requires the recovery passphrase shown directly below.

unlock words, kajog-bahif: wendor-praael-ralys-julvan-kasath-kelys-wenmir-wenius-julax

14:22 UTC — The Harrowfield telemetry gateway began dropping CAN-bus frames from tractors in the north paddock fleet after the queue consumer stalled. Maintainer on duty restarted the ingest worker, which cleared the backlog within nine minutes. No data loss was confirmed for irrigation units. The gateway image involved is recorded by the trace token below.

build token for tawif-bahip: htk31_68bba16e1afabfef4ecc69408c06f16

## Break-glass: Frostbin cold storage archival

Quick note for release managers: archiving Frostbin cold storage buckets normally goes through the Icekeeper pipeline, but if it's wedged mid-release, break-glass access lets you force the archive job manually. Use it sparingly — every use pages the custodians. Unlock the break-glass console with the standing recovery passphrase below, then log your reason in the ledger. Passphrase:

recovery phrase for yajof-bagap: oliwyn-ulaael